Color changing cups create visual impact — but they also require precise production control.Many quality problems occur not after shipment, but during manufacturing.Understanding common issues helps buyers avoid losses, complaints, and returns.

1. Color Fading Too Quickly
Symptoms:
Color effect weakens after a short time
Design becomes unclear
Main causes:
Low-grade thermochromic ink
Insufficient curing
Thin coating layers
Prevention:
Use certified ink
Request durability testing reports
2. Peeling or Cracking Coating
Symptoms:
Surface cracks
Coating flakes off
Causes:
Poor surface preparation
Wrong curing temperature
Overheating during use

3. Uneven Color Change
Symptoms:
Patchy or inconsistent color
Slow reaction in certain areas
Causes:
Uneven coating thickness
Improper ink mixing
4. Weak Logo Visibility
Symptoms:
Logo not clear after heating
Causes:
Low contrast design
Improper artwork placement
5. Color Bleeding or Smearing
Symptoms:
Ink smudges
Pattern deformation
Causes:
Low ink stability
Overlapping print layers

6. Poor Adhesion to Cup Surface
Symptoms:
Easy scratching
Chipping edges
Causes:
Incompatible base materials
Poor surface treatment
7. Packaging Damage
Symptoms:
Scratches during transport
Causes:
Insufficient inner protection
8. How Professional Manufacturers Prevent These Issues
Reliable factories use:
Controlled curing systems
Layer thickness inspection
Batch sampling
Protective coatings
